Bridge Over River Churn Within The Grounds Of Rendcomb College is a Grade II listed building-listed bridge in england-west-midlands, United Kingdom, registered on the National Heritage List for England (NHLE entry 1090168). Listed status protects buildings and structures of special architectural or historic interest. See the linked Wikipedia article for further details.

Heritage listing

Details RENDCOMB RENDCOMB PARK SP 01 SW AT NGR 0170 0890 2/265 Bridge over River Churn within the grounds of Rendcomb College GV II Bridge built c1866 by P C Hardwick for Sir F H Goldsmid. Ashlar parapet; vermiculated rustication. Three round-headed arches each with a keystone; keystone to central archways decorated with a bearded head of a river god. Balustrade with large moulded brackets at either end. Listing NGR: SP0142610234 Legacy The contents of this record have been generated from a legacy data system.
